The 19th Asian Oceanian Congress of Neurology (AOCN2024) will be held from Wednesday, May 29th to Saturday, June 1st, 2024 in Tokyo. This meeting is held in conjunction with the 65th Annual Meeting of the Japanese Society of Neurology. The venue is Tokyo International Forum, Tokyo, Japan.

Founded originally in 1902, the Japanese Society of Neurology (JSN) has evolved into a large society with 9,800 members. Initially a combined neurology and psychiatry association, the current JSN separated in 1959 and continued to flourish ever since. The AOCN meeting was once held in Japan is 1991, and this is the second AOCN meeting in Japan.

About 30% of the sessions will be given in English and all English sessions are also co-organized by JSN and AOAN. Travel fee assistance (travel grants) will be offered to more than 100 participants from abroad. Top experts of various fields of neurology from all over the world will give lectures. The main theme of this meeting is “Hub of Neurology in Asia & Oceania”. This theme reflects the desire to position Asia and Oceania as the third center of neurology after the North America and Europe.
